Cara melaksanakan fungsi memo sistem perakaunan - Kaedah membangunkan memo menggunakan PHP memerlukan contoh kod khusus
Dalam beberapa tahun kebelakangan ini, dengan kemunculan era digital, orang ramai semakin bergantung kepada peranti dan aplikasi elektronik untuk membantu menguruskan tugas dan urusan kehidupan seharian. Antaranya, fungsi memo sistem perakaunan telah menjadi salah satu alat yang diperlukan untuk ramai pengguna individu dan perniagaan. Apabila membangunkan sistem perakaunan, melaksanakan fungsi memo adalah keperluan reka bentuk yang penting. Berikut ialah cara membangunkan fungsi memo menggunakan PHP dan menyediakan contoh kod khusus.
Mengikut keperluan, jadual lain boleh dikembangkan mengikut keadaan sebenar Sebagai contoh, jadual label boleh ditambah untuk menguruskan label memo.
<?php $servername = "localhost"; $username = "username"; $password = "password"; $dbname = "database"; try { $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password); $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); echo "Connected successfully"; } catch (PDOException $e) { echo "Connection failed: " . $e->getMessage(); } ?>
Mengikut situasi sebenar, anda perlu mengubah suai $servername
、$username
、$password
和 $dbname
kepada maklumat sambungan pangkalan data yang sepadan.
<?php session_start(); if ($_SERVER["REQUEST_METHOD"] == "POST" && isset($_SESSION['user_id'])) { $title = $_POST['title']; $content = $_POST['content']; $user_id = $_SESSION['user_id']; try { $stmt = $conn->prepare("INSERT INTO memos (user_id, title, content) VALUES (?, ?, ?)"); $stmt->execute([$user_id, $title, $content]); echo "Memo created successfully"; } catch (PDOException $e) { echo "Error: " . $e->getMessage(); } } else { echo "Unauthorized access"; } ?>
Kod di atas mula-mula menyemak sama ada pengguna telah log masuk, dan selepas lulus cek, memperoleh tajuk dan kandungan memo daripada borang, dan menambah ID pengguna dan tajuk, Kandungan dimasukkan ke dalam pangkalan data.
<?php session_start(); if (isset($_SESSION['user_id'])) { $user_id = $_SESSION['user_id']; try { $stmt = $conn->prepare("SELECT * FROM memos WHERE user_id = ?"); $stmt->execute([$user_id]); $memos = $stmt->fetchAll(PDO::FETCH_ASSOC); foreach ($memos as $memo) { echo $memo['title'] . ": " . $memo['content'] . "<br>"; } } catch (PDOException $e) { echo "Error: " . $e->getMessage(); } } else { echo "Unauthorized access"; } ?>
Kod di atas memilih semua memo kepunyaan pengguna yang sedang log masuk daripada pangkalan data dan memaparkan tajuk dan kandungan pada halaman.
Ringkasan:
Melalui langkah di atas, kami boleh melaksanakan fungsi memo sistem perakaunan yang mudah, menggunakan PHP sebagai bahasa pembangunan. Sudah tentu, ini hanyalah kaedah pelaksanaan asas, dan butiran serta sambungan kod boleh berbeza-beza berdasarkan keperluan dan kerumitan sebenar. Saya harap kod sampel yang disediakan dalam artikel ini dapat membantu anda mula membangunkan fungsi memo sistem perakaunan anda.
Atas ialah kandungan terperinci Bagaimana untuk melaksanakan fungsi memo sistem perakaunan - Bagaimana untuk membangunkan memo menggunakan PHP.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!